Infineon Prepares to Open €5 Billion Chip Factory Built With EU Subsidies
2026-06-12 04:03:03
Infineon Technologies AG is preparing to open its largest single investment, a €5 billion ($5.8 billion) semiconductor factory built with the help of European Union subsidies. According to Bloomberg, the move comes as the bloc seeks to boost chip production.
